Typically, this is due to running inconsistent versions of the Hadoop, right?

I would compare the output of 'md5sum' on the NN versus the DN for the various 
Hadoop JARs.

If you do "jar tf" on the jar you added to $HADOOP_HOME/lib, did it 
inadvertently add another implementation of the NN classes?
